The Micro SD market is a subset of the larger hardware market, focusing on the production and sale of small, removable flash memory cards. These cards are used in a variety of electronic devices, such as digital cameras, smartphones, and tablets, to store data. Micro SD cards are available in a range of sizes, from 2GB to 512GB, and offer a variety of features, such as high-speed data transfer, durability, and water resistance.
The Micro SD market is highly competitive, with a number of major players offering a wide range of products. Companies such as SanDisk, Samsung, Kingston, and Transcend are all major players in the market, offering a variety of products to meet the needs of consumers.
